Second inning effort powers Spirit to series opening victory

August 22, 2006 - Canadian American League (Can-Am)
North Shore Spirit News Release


The North Shore extended their winning streak to three games Tuesday night with a 7-4 victory over the New Jersey Jackals. Matt Bishop (4-1) picked up win, allowing two earned runs over 6 2/3 innings.

The Spirit struck first in the contest, getting to Jackals starter Jared Brown (1-4) early with a six-run second-inning. After retiring the first batter on a popup to the catcher, Brown succumbed to some serious control issues. He walked the next two batters he faced and gave up a run-scoring bloop single to Ryan Bethel. After Bethel's base knock, Brown hit the next Spirit batter and then surrendered a two-run single to Rob Fischer. The scoring wouldn't stop there, however, as Vic Davilla cleared the bases with a three-run home run chasing Brown from the game. The towering shot over the right field wall was Davilla's league-leading 14th homer of the season and it increased his league-leading RBI total to 61.

New Jersey finally broke through against Bishop in the fifth. With two outs and a runner on first, John deVries committed consecutive catcher interferences errors allowing the Jackals to load the bases. Zach Smithlin followed with a RBI basehit, narrowing the Spirit lead to 6-1.

John Lindsey pulled New Jersey closer in the sixth. After a Guillermo Reyes single, Lindsey smashed a Bishop offering over the left center field fence for his team-leading 10th homerun of the season.

The Jackals pushed across another run in the top of the seventh. Clay Kuklick leadoff with a basehit and scored two batters later on a Jason Tuttle RBI single.

North Shore would stretch their lead back to three runs in the bottom of the seventh thanks to a Rob Fischer solo shot, his second homerun of the season.

Kevin Fitzgerald (0-1) retired the side in the ninth to record his league-leading 19th save of the season.

The Spirit and the Jackals resume their three-game series tomorrow night at Fraser Field. Jared Trout will take the mound for the Spirit while Michael Vicaro gets the start for the Jackals. Game time is set for 7:05 p.m.
